Mirta De Simoni was born in Cles. She lives and works in Volano.
1975-1982 represents her artistic training. She studied under Gianni Turella and made her first contacts with the European world of art, concentrating her interests primarily on the psychology of sign and colour.
Sabina Grigolli presents her research work Analisi etimosimbologica del dipinto "Il Suonatore" (Etymological and symbolic analysis of painting "The Player") for the Psychology Seminar held by G. Tibaldi, professor of Personality Theory at the University of Padova.
The art critic Luigi Serravalli, whom Mirta meets for the first time in 1990, is responsible for a definite volte-face in her career. From this moment on Serravalli, teacher-philosopher becomes an invaluable mentor and guide in the artist's stylistic development with his illuminating critical reviews of the artist's major exhibitions.
This period sees the artist returning to the literary, philosophical and artistic texts of her youth. These years are densely punctuated by new contacts, debates and analysis. Her interest in the historic expressionist avant-gard movement is fundamental in orienting her research towards abstract space which she renders through highly personalised painterly techniques.
Frequent journeys abroad are vital during these formative years: Paris, Athens, Amsterdam, Hamburg, Berlin, Dresden, Copenhagen, Singapore, London, New York…
In 1993 she is invited by the Galleria Civica di Arte Contemporanea (City Gallery of Contemporary Art) of Trento to present her own artistic research during the Seminar "Prospettive e sperimentazione dell'Arte Contemporanea in Trentino" (Perspectives and Experimentation of Contemporary Art in Trentino) organised by Danilo Eccher.
She participates in the collective show at Castel Ivano: "L'Uomo - L'Albero - il Fiume" (Man - Trees - Rivers) and "Correnti e Arcipelaghi" - attualitā dell'arte in Trentino (Currents and Archipelagos - contemporary artistic trends in Trentino) curated by Luigi Serravalli.
A new phase of artistic investigation begins in 1996 with the invitation to take part in the symposium "Cento anni di Biennale e di Cinema - La presenza della Chiesa" (One hundred Years of the Biennal Exibition and of Cinema - The presence of the Church) at Palazzo Labia in Venice organised by the C.E.I. (The Congregation of Italian Bishops). This signals the beginnings of a period of theoretical reflection and active experimentation towards the renewal of Sacred Art in a wholly innovative and contemporary key.
In the same year the artist is awarded the nomination "Academician of Merit" by the Accademia de "i 500" of Rome.
She collaborates with the Trentino Circle for Contemporary Architecture with her installation at Castel Ivano on the theme "The Threshold and Beyond" ("La Soglia e Oltre").
Between 1999-2000 she takes part in a specialisation course "Il progetto architettonico e la composizione artistica ed iconografica al servizio della liturgia" (Architectural Planning and Artistic and Iconographic Creation at the Service of Liturgy), promoted by the Sacred Art Office of the Archbishop's Curia of Trento in cooperation with the C.E.I. and I.U.A.V. of Venice and the Brera Academy.
In 2000 she attends a study-trip in the artist's workshop at the Kunstlerhaus Salzburg, and later in Hallein, she participates in a course run by the Chinese artists, the Zhou Brothers at the International Summer Academy of Fine Arts.
This same year sees the publication by the local City Council of Volano a monography of her works and an anthological show entitled "Percorso" ("Pathway") housed in the ancient Casa Legat and sponsored by the municipality. The exhibition is televised by RAI 3 and directed by Tiziana Raffaelli.
The artist's works are included in the exhibition "Situazioni" Trentino Arte 2003 organised by MART (The Museum of Modern and Contemporary Art) of Rovereto.
